Descriptions & requirements Job Description

Packers are critical to success at FritoLay! Our Packers are responsible for constructing boxes and packing them full of products you already know and love. Although you will start with FritoLay, we are investing in helping you grow with us. This job can open the door to career opportunities with us or our parent company, PepsiCo. *In this role, here are some of the frequent tasks you will be doing : *
• Construct boxes and pack them manually or with the help of automated machines
• Perform regular quality checks
• Set up lines during a changeover process
• Maintain housekeeping and specific sanitation tasks as required

We are open 24 hours a day, which means you may not have a typical schedule, and it's a physical job! If you have never worked in a warehouse or manufacturing environment before, you should understand that you will be on your feet the entirety of your shift. Packers are expected to stay on the line until relieved for break. We're seeking individuals who are flexible, committed, and safety-focused. *Here are the minimum qualifications of this job : *
• You are 18 years of age or older
• You will be required to work on weekends, holidays as well as off shift
• You can stand and walk for extended periods of time with or without a reasonable accommodation
• You can climb, bend, reach, stoop, kneel, and stretch for extended periods with or without a reasonable accommodation
• You can repeatedly lift, carry, push, pull, and handle products with or without a reasonable accommodation

Q What is the federal minimum wage for packing jobs in the United States in 2026?
As per the U.S. Department of Labor Wage and Hour Division, the federal minimum wage under the Fair Labor Standards Act remains $7.25 per hour as of 2026. Packing jobs qualify as non-exempt work, requiring overtime pay at 1.5 times the regular rate for all hours worked over 40 in a workweek. State minimums are higher in 30 states, such as $16.00 per hour in California.
Q What is the median hourly wage for packers and packagers in the US in 2026?
As per the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median hourly wage for packers and packagers, hand (SOC 53-7062) is $15.92 ($33,100 annually) based on May 2023 data, with 10th percentile at $12.35 per hour and 90th at $21.07 per hour. Wages average $16.94 per hour nationally. Entry-level packing jobs start at $14.00 to $16.00 per hour depending on location.
Q What work visa is required for international applicants seeking packing jobs in the US in 2026?
As per USCIS, foreign workers for temporary non-agricultural packing jobs use the H-2B visa, with a fiscal year 2026 cap of 66,000 base visas plus up to 64,000 supplementals from prior appropriations. Employers must obtain labor certification from DOL and file Form I-129, costing $460 filing fee. Processing time is 2-4 months.
Q What education or prior experience is needed for entry-level packing jobs in the US?
As per the Bureau of Labor Statistics, packers and packagers need no formal educational credential and no previous work experience. Training is short-term on-the-job, typically 1 month or less. About 70% of jobs require high school diploma or equivalent for safety and literacy reasons.
